Typical Furnace Repair costs in Plano, TX (2026)
Last updated
Estimated ranges for Plano, TX. Actual cost varies with home size, equipment, and scope — always request a written quote for your job.
| Service | Typical range |
|---|---|
| Furnace repair | $135–$775 |
| Ignitor or flame sensor replacement | $180–$455 |
| Heat exchanger inspection (CO safety check) | $135–$320 |
| Heat exchanger replacement (repair-vs-replace inflection) | $1,350–$3,200 |
What Every Plano Resident Should Know Before Scheduling Service
- When is a furnace problem an actual emergency vs. a next-day call?
- Carbon-monoxide alarm, smell of gas, or visible cracks in the heat exchanger → emergency. No-heat in sub-freezing weather is urgent but rarely safety-critical. Most no-heat calls are igniter, flame sensor, or gas valve — same-day fixable.
- What's the difference between a flame-sensor clean ($120) and heat-exchanger replacement ($1,500+)?
- Flame sensors clog with combustion residue and stop signaling the gas valve — quick clean or swap. Cracked heat exchangers leak CO into your home airflow and require exchanger replacement (often impractical) or full furnace replacement. The tech's CO meter reading decides which one you're facing.
- What are the mandatory HVAC licensing requirements for contractors in Plano, TX?
- All HVAC contractors operating in Plano must hold a valid license issued by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R). This state-mandated certification ensures that technicians have completed required training and adhere to safety protocols. When hiring, you should always request the technician's license number to verify their standing through the official TDLR database before allowing any work on your property.
